I've installed the latest version of HubSpot's CLI tools (3.0.10) and am trying to run "hs init" in a newly created directory. I am able to generate a personal access key but everytime I paste in a new one and give it a unique reference, I get the following error:
"[ERROR] A Error has occurred. Error while retrieving new access token: The provided token is invalid.
Your personal access key is invalid. Please run "hs auth personalaccesskey" to reauthenticate. "
And, when I attempt to run "hs auth personalaccesskey", I get this error:
"[ERROR] No config file was found. To create a new config file, use the "hs init" command."
A circular problem -- I'd welcome any recommendations for how to proceed. Thanks for your help.

Following the discussion with a similar issue here:
https://community.hubspot.com/t5/CMS-Development/Local-Development-error/td-p/506001
I shut down my VPN, then uninstalled and re-installed the CLI tools -- success! Hopes this proves helpful to others.
